Two Killed and Nine Injured, including Five Children, in the Gaza Strip
Two Palestinians were killed and nine others injured, including five children, in a number of incidents involving the misuse of weapons throughout the Gaza Strip.
PCHR’s preliminary investigation indicates that at approximately 01:15 on Sunday, 9 July 2006, an explosive device detonated in the house belonging to Emad Shabana (36), located in the third street of the Sheikh Radwan area of Gaza City. Two of Shabana’s children were injured and taken to Shifa Hospital for treatment. The injured children are:
– Jielan Emad Shabana (11), seriously injured by severe burns all over the body; and
– Ihsan Emad Shabana (10), moderately injured by burns all over the body.
At approximately 21:15 on Saturday, 8 July 2006, an explosive device detonated inside the house belonging to Salim Hasan El-Najjar, located in the Qiezan El-Najjar area of Khan Yunis. The explosion took place while the house owner’s son, Rami (an 18-year-old activist in Islamic Jihad), was handling the device. Rami, his parents, and four brothers and sisters were injured by shrapnel:
– Salim Hasan El-Najjar (47);
– Nawal Matar El-Najjar (44);
– Na’el Salim El-Najjar (21);
– Tariq Salim El-Najjar (16);
– Mervat Salim El-Najjar (16); and
– Ala’ Salim El-Najjar (14).
Medical sources described the injures of Rami’s family as moderate to light. Rami’s injuries were serious. He underwent a number of surgeries in an attempt to save his life. The efforts failed, however, and he was pronounced dead at 05:30 on Sunday, 9 July 2006.
At approximately 23:30 on Friday, 7 July 2006, Mohammad Hussein El-Ghalban, a 22-year-old resident of the Ma’an area of Khan Yunis, was admitted to Naser Hospital in Khan Yunis. He had been injured by a bullet to the left leg. The injury was caused when El-Ghalban had mishandled a weapon. His condition was listed as moderate.
At approximately 16:00 on Friday, 7 July 2006, unknown gunmen killed Haitham Ibrahim Mohammad El-Ra’i (35), an officer in the Police Force Order and Intervention Unit (Special Police). The incident took place while he was driving his car in the Rimal area of Gaza City. Medical sources informed PCHR’s fieldworker that the officer was dead upon arrival to the hospital. He had been hit by three bullets to the head.
PCHR is gravely concerned over the continued number of deaths and injuries resulting from the misuse of weapons, which has become a prominent feature of the ongoing security chaos in the region. The Centre calls upon the Palestinian National Authority to take preventive measures to prevent such incidents and safeguard the safety of citizens.
